Patents by Inventor Jose-Miguel Pulido Villaverde

Jose-Miguel Pulido Villaverde has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20130030865
    Abstract: Offers for goods or services are targeted more efficiently to potential consumers by using a loyalty graph having nodes that correspond to users and edges that correspond to relationships between the users. The offers are transmitted to only superusers, corresponding to supernodes in the loyalty graph. By targeting only the superusers, the number of invitations transmitted as part of the promotion is reduced. The superusers are determined by calculating a weighted score for each node. Each weighted score corresponds to a number of directed connections between a node and its leaf nodes, with the supernodes determined as the subset of nodes having a weighted sum above a pre-determined threshold. After identifying superusers, subgraphs can be generated corresponding to each superuser. The subgraphs can be selected according to different criteria. In this way, promotions can be targeted to superusers in only selected subgraphs or to all the users in selected subgraphs.
    Type: Application
    Filed: July 19, 2012
    Publication date: January 31, 2013
    Applicant: NOVA-VENTUS CONSULTING SL
    Inventors: Jose-Miguel Pulido Villaverde, Miquel Sonsona Villalobos, Diego Campo Millan, Jens Grivolla, Toni Badia, David Maso Mas, Adria Carulla Ruiz
  • Patent number: 7840704
    Abstract: Systems and methods are described for supporting routing intelligence for evaluating routing paths based on performance measurements. The routing intelligence may include processes executed in a self-contained device. This device may control one or more edge routers, based on performance data from end users. In other embodiments, the routing intelligence device may be used solely to monitor one or more edge routers, producing reports but not effecting any changes to routing. Routing decisions may be injected to the edge routers via BGP updates. The devices may be stationed at the premises of a multihomed organization, such as an enterprise, ISP, government organization, university, or other organization supporting a sub-network coupled to an internetwork. In other embodiments, the routing intelligence comprises processes executed on a router.
    Type: Grant
    Filed: June 11, 2008
    Date of Patent: November 23, 2010
    Assignee: Avaya Inc.
    Inventors: Omar C. Balon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Patent number: 7675868
    Abstract: Systems and methods are described for enabling routers to coordinate via a back-channel communication medium. The information exchanged over the back-channel is used to increase the number of paths considered for the routers during route optimization. The Decision Makers may assert routes and prefixes to the routers under their control. This may be done via a Border Gateway Protocol (BGP) feed. The Decision Makers, in turn, communicate separately with one another, in order to coordinate routing policy amongst themselves. This coordination may be performed over a back-channel, which may take the form of physical or logical connections between the Decision Makers.
    Type: Grant
    Filed: January 23, 2008
    Date of Patent: March 9, 2010
    Assignee: Avaya Inc.
    Inventors: Omar C. Balon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Publication number: 20090006647
    Abstract: Systems and methods are described for supporting routing intelligence for evaluating routing paths based on performance measurements. The routing intelligence may include processes executed in a self-contained device. This device may control one or more edge routers, based on performance data from end users. In other embodiments, the routing intelligence device may be used solely to monitor one or more edge routers, producing reports but not effecting any changes to routing. Routing decisions may be injected to the edge routers via BGP updates. The devices may be stationed at the premises of a multihomed organization, such as an enterprise, ISP, government organization, university, or other organization supporting a sub-network coupled to an internetwork. In other embodiments, the routing intelligence comprises processes executed on a router.
    Type: Application
    Filed: June 11, 2008
    Publication date: January 1, 2009
    Inventors: Omar C. Balon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Publication number: 20080186877
    Abstract: Systems and methods are described for enabling routers to coordinate via a back-channel communication medium. The information exchanged over the back-channel is used to increase the number of paths considered for the routers during route optimization. The Decision Makers may assert routes and prefixes to the routers under their control. This may be done via a Border Gateway Protocol (BGP) feed. The Decision Makers, in turn, communicate separately with one another, in order to coordinate routing policy amongst themselves. This coordination may be performed over a back-channel, which may take the form of physical or logical connections between the Decision Makers.
    Type: Application
    Filed: January 23, 2008
    Publication date: August 7, 2008
    Inventors: Omar C. Balon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Patent number: 7406539
    Abstract: Systems and methods are described for supporting routing intelligence for evaluating routing paths based on performance measurements. The routing intelligence may include processes executed in a self-contained device. This device may control one or more edge routers, based on performance data from end users. In other embodiments, the routing intelligence device may be used solely to monitor one or more edge routers, producing reports but not effecting any changes to routing. Routing decisions may be injected to the edge routers via BGP updates. The devices may be stationed at the premises of a multihomed organization, such as an enterprise, ISP, government organization, university, or other organization supporting a sub-network coupled to an internetwork. In other embodiments, the routing intelligence comprises processes executed on a router.
    Type: Grant
    Filed: August 6, 2001
    Date of Patent: July 29, 2008
    Assignee: Avaya Technology Corp.
    Inventors: Omar C. Baldon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Patent number: 7349994
    Abstract: Systems and methods are described for enabling routers to coordinate via a back-channel communication medium. The information exchanged over the back-channel is used to increase the number of paths considered for the routers during route optimization. The Decision Makers may assert routes and prefixes to the routers under their control. This may be done via a Border Gateway Protocol (BGP) feed. The Decision Makers, in turn, communicate separately with one another, in order to coordinate routing policy amongst themselves. This coordination may be performed over a back-channel, which may take the form of physical or logical connections between the Decision Makers.
    Type: Grant
    Filed: September 20, 2001
    Date of Patent: March 25, 2008
    Assignee: Avaya Technology Corp.
    Inventors: Omar C. Balon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Publication number: 20020075813
    Abstract: Systems and methods are described for enabling routers to coordinate via a back-channel communication medium. The information exchanged over the back-channel is used to increase the number of paths considered for the routers during route optimization. The Decision Makers may assert routes and prefixes to the routers under their control. This may be done via a Border Gateway Protocol (BGP) feed. The Decision Makers, in turn, communicate separately with one another, in order to coordinate routing policy amongst themselves. This coordination may be performed over a back-channel, which may take the form of physical or logical connections between the Decision Makers.
    Type: Application
    Filed: September 20, 2001
    Publication date: June 20, 2002
    Inventors: Omar C. Baldon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. McGuire, Jose-Miguel Pulido Villaverde
  • Publication number: 20020078223
    Abstract: Systems and methods are described for supporting routing intelligence for evaluating routing paths based on performance measurements. The routing intelligence may include processes executed in a self-contained device. This device may control one or more edge routers, based on performance data from end users. In other embodiments, the routing intelligence device may be used solely to monitor one or more edge routers, producing reports but not effecting any changes to routing. Routing decisions may be injected to the edge routers via BGP updates. The devices may be stationed at the premises of a multihomed organization, such as an enterprise, ISP, government organization, university, or other organization supporting a sub-network coupled to an internetwork. In other embodiments, the routing intelligence comprises processes executed on a router.
    Type: Application
    Filed: August 6, 2001
    Publication date: June 20, 2002
    Inventors: Omar C. Baldonado, Sean P. Finn, Mansour J. Karam, Michael A. Lloyd, Herbert S. Madan, James G. Mcguire, Jose-Miguel Pulido Villaverde